(openPR) Köln, 27. Januar 2009 - Mit dem neuen Test-Werkzeug Actional Diagnostics von Progress Software können Anwender früh im Entwicklungszyklus umfangreiche Überprüfungen von Services durchführen. Actional Diagnostics ist im kostenlosen Download erhältlich.
Die Progress Software Corporation, einer der weltweit führenden Anbieter von Applikations-Infrastruktur-Software für die Entwicklung, Implementierung, Integration und das Management von Geschäftsanwendungen, bietet eine neue Lösung für die Qualitätssicherung in der Softwareentwicklung. Progress verwendet dabei die kürzlich von Progress übernommene Mindreef-SOAPscope-Technologie; Actional Diagnostics ist eine Stand-Alone-Lösung für Desktops und unterstützt Anwendungsentwickler beim Erstellen, Testen und Bereitstellen von hochwertigen, XML-basierten Services mit SOAP, REST und POX.
Actional Diagnostics ist in der Lage, Probleme sehr früh im Entwicklungs-Lifecycle zu entdecken. Entwickler können mit dieser Lösung - noch bevor sie Code schreiben - sehr schnell überprüfen, ob ein Service die Anforderungen erfüllt. Fertige Services können sie untersuchen, aufrufen und testen; für Prototyping und Problemlösung lassen sich Simulationen erstellen. Entwickler erhalten damit auch unter Zeitdruck einen tiefen Einblick in das Verhalten und die Performance von Services und können damit Qualität und Compliance sicherstellen.
Kunden von Mindreef können weiterhin die Vorteile von SOAPscope nutzen, so die Early-Service-Simulation, die Policy-Validierung während des Designs sowie Unit-, Funktions-, Regressions- und Acceptance-Tests.
Actional Diagnostics nutzt die patentierte Actional-Flow-Mapping-Technologie, die als neues Feature Application X-Ray beinhaltet. Damit können Entwickler feststellen, wie Folge-Services genutzt oder welche Messages verschickt werden, sie sehen Details von Enterprise-JavaBean-Aufrufen, Datenbank-Abfragen und andere wichtige Abhängigkeiten in ihren Transaktionen. Mit diesen Informationen können sie dann feststellen, warum Tests Fehler zeitigen oder warum Services nicht wie geplant funktionieren; auf dieser Basis können Services überarbeitet werden, bevor sie in den produktiven Betrieb gehen.
Außerdem umfasst Actional Diagnostics das Load Checking, so dass Anwender die Performance und Skalierbarkeit von Services schon vor der Übergabe an die entsprechenden Test-Teams überprüfen können. Mit einigen wenigen Mausklicks können Entwickler einen Load-Check für Dutzende von simultanen Threads oder User pro Service aufsetzen und dabei die Nutzung der CPU oder der Java-VM überwachen. Die Ergebnisse dieser Tests werden sofort angezeigt. Durch das Load-Testing in einem frühen Stadium der Entwicklung lassen sich Probleme sehr viel leichter erkennen und beheben als vor oder während des Deployments.
"Actional Diagnostics hilft den Entwicklern, besser zu verstehen, wie Services interagieren und wie sie sich im produktiven Betrieb verhalten", erklärt Dan Foody, Vice President von Actional Products bei Progress Software in Bedford, USA. "Das Ergebnis ist eine höhere Qualität und eine frühe Fertigstellung der Services."
Actional Diagnostics befindet sich derzeit im Beta-Test bei Anwendern und wird in Kürze zum freien Download zur Verfügung stehen. Entwickler, die bei Verfügbarkeit benachrichtigt werden wollen, können sich unter folgender Web-Adresse registrieren: http://www.progress.com/web/global/alert-actional-diagnostics.
